Welcome to MyPersonalFD, our extensive service for individuals seeking to actively manage their personal financial affairs.

Who can benefit from MyPersonalFD?

MyPersonalFD has been developed to satisfy the needs of business owners, executives and professionals with insufficient time to devote to managing their financial affairs. The pressures of daily life often conspire to disrupt even the best intentions and plans. If this is you, or if you like the idea of working alongside a team of financial professionals, it's time to get in touch.

What services are included in MyPersonalFD?

MyPersonalFD brings together an extensive umbrella of services, providing access to in-house specialists in the areas of accounting, personal and corporate tax, corporate finance, personal financial planning, pensions and investment management. These specialists will work with you – and each other – to help you create, manage and preserve your wealth.

Why use MyPersonalFD?

Many people use separate financial advisers to manage different aspects of their affairs. This requires careful coordination, creating the potential for extended timescales, higher costs and greater execution risks. By contrast, MyPersonalFD will look at your affairs in the round, bringing together in-house specialists and giving you the peace of mind that comes from engaging with a respected and award-winning firm.

What needs does MyPersonalFD address?

For busy or time-poor people, MyPersonalFD delivers an integrated financial solution. Whether you are investing for the future, planning for succession or simply want help dealing with a mass of unwelcome paperwork, we will provide the commercial, tax, financial planning and investment management advice you need.

How does MyPersonalFD apply to my family?

A myriad of complex laws and regulations create little known bear-traps and opportunities. The disposition of your assets and the recipients of family income can have a significant impact on your personal and family wealth. MyPersonalFD will consider the structures and investments that will help you achieve your goals.

How does MyPersonalFD apply to my business?

If you own a business, it may well represent the lion's share of your wealth. Where appropriate, MyPersonalFD brings together accounting, corporate finance, financial planning and personal and corporate tax specialists to optimise the interaction between you and your business, managing your after-tax income, offering advice on growth or exit and advising on your tax exposure on sale.

Who will be MyPersonalFD?

Responsibility and accountability are key features of MyPersonalFD, so you'll have one main point of contact. This person will be a specialist in the area that is most central to your personal needs with responsibility for coordinating the wider services of the firm. A secondary point of contact will also be introduced.

Will MyPersonalFD coordinate with my other advisers?

Our purpose is simple – to achieve the best outcome for you and your family. As part of this process, we regularly work alongside lawyers and other professionals. If you already have legal or other advisers, we will work with them to help you achieve your goals. If you don't, we can introduce you to our contacts.

What are the charges for MyPersonalFD?

Charges for MyPersonalFD are quoted and fixed at the outset. Our fees are therefore transparent and you will not incur extra costs for additional work without discussion and agreement in advance.
